A Local Area Network (LAN) allows devices within a limited geographic footprint—like a single building or campus—to share files, printers, internet access, and more. Whether at home or work, reliable LAN performance is essential. We depend on seamless connectivity daily, rarely noticing delays until problems strike. But when glitches occur, the impact ranges from minor frustration to major productivity crashes.

1. Electromagnetic Interference: The Silent Network Saboteur
One of the most unexpected causes of LAN failures? Electromagnetic interference (EMI). Sources like fluorescent lights, microwaves, or even poorly shielded cables can disrupt Ethernet signals, triggering sudden drops or corrupted data. 2. IP Address Conflicts: When Duplicates Take Over
When two devices unintentionally claim the same IP address, both lose connectivity until resolved. This “DHCP collision” crash often happens during device reboots, power outages, or router firmware updates—and wreaks chaos across networks. Users report losing access to shared drives, cloud sync, and critical applications in moments.
3. Router Firmware Bugs: Hidden Glitches in Plain Sight
Even the smallest software hiccups can disrupt LANs. Outdated router firmware packs in known bugs—ranging from compatibility issues to memory leaks—that explode during peak usage. 4. Physical Cable Failures: Catastrophic Cable Catastrophes
Faulty or frayed Ethernet cables—especially cat5e or cat6—undermine reliable connectivity. A single damaged line can cause intermittent drops, transfer errors, or total disconnections. 5. Surge Vulnerabilities: Power Surges That Silence Networks
Unexpected power surges from storms or faulty wiring can fry network hardware, dissolving months of setup in seconds. Protecting switches and routers with surge strips mitigates risk—but without proper safeguards, entire LANs can plummet without warning.
How to Protect Your LAN and Avoid Future Shocks
- Minimize EMI: Use shielded cables, manage device placement away from electronic sources, and ensure proper cooling.
- Prevent IP Conflicts: Keep a clear subnet grid, disable/dable devices thoughtfully, and enable DHCP snooping on managed switches.
- Regular Firmware Updates: Never skip router firmware updates—use vendor-secured channels.
